Afin de répondre aux besoins de plus en plus importants en puissance de calcul de la part des applicationsnumériques, les supercalculateurs ont dû évoluer et sont ainsi de plus en plus compliqués àprogrammer. Ainsi, en plus de l’apparition des systèmes à mémoire partagée, des architectures ditesNUMA (Non Uniform Memory Access) sont présentes au sein de ces machines, fournissant plusieursniveaux de parallélisme. Une autre contrainte, la diminution de la mémoire disponible par coeur decalcul, doit être soulignée. C’est ainsi que des modèles parallèles tels que MPI (Message Passing Interface)ne permettent plus aux codes scientifiques haute performance de passer à l’echelle et d’exploiterefficacement les machines de calcul, et doivent donc être...
En informatique, la notion de processus léger ou thread est désormais omniprésente. En effet, les th...
Cette thèse a pour but l'étude de la programmation des machines parallèles complexes destinées aux g...
Frank Cappello (Rapporteur), Thierry Priol (Rapporteur), Françoise Baude (Examinatrice), Jacques Bri...
To provide increasing computational power for numerical simulations, supercomputers evolved and aren...
Modern computing servers usually consist in clusters of computers with several multi-core CPUs featu...
L’utilisation du parallélisme des architectures actuelles dans le domaine du calcul hautes performan...
Les systèmes de calcul actuels sont généralement des grappes de machines composés de nombreux proces...
La tendance actuelle des constructeurs pour le calcul scientifique est à l'utilisation de grappes de...
La généralisation des processeurs multi-coeurs rendant la plupart des machines disponibles parallèle...
De nos jours, MPI est de facto le standard pour la programmation à mémoire distribuée pour les super...
The MPI standard is a major contribution in the landscape of parallel programming. Since its incepti...
La tendance en HPC est à l'accroissement du nombre de coeurs par noeud de calcul pour une quantité t...
Avec l’avènement des processeurs multi-coeur et many-coeur comme bloc de base des supercalculateurs,...
Afin d'exploiter les capacités des architectures parallèles telles que les grappes, les grilles, les...
Les clusters de Calcul Haute Performance (HPC) sont composés de multiples unités de calcul ou de sto...
En informatique, la notion de processus léger ou thread est désormais omniprésente. En effet, les th...
Cette thèse a pour but l'étude de la programmation des machines parallèles complexes destinées aux g...
Frank Cappello (Rapporteur), Thierry Priol (Rapporteur), Françoise Baude (Examinatrice), Jacques Bri...
To provide increasing computational power for numerical simulations, supercomputers evolved and aren...
Modern computing servers usually consist in clusters of computers with several multi-core CPUs featu...
L’utilisation du parallélisme des architectures actuelles dans le domaine du calcul hautes performan...
Les systèmes de calcul actuels sont généralement des grappes de machines composés de nombreux proces...
La tendance actuelle des constructeurs pour le calcul scientifique est à l'utilisation de grappes de...
La généralisation des processeurs multi-coeurs rendant la plupart des machines disponibles parallèle...
De nos jours, MPI est de facto le standard pour la programmation à mémoire distribuée pour les super...
The MPI standard is a major contribution in the landscape of parallel programming. Since its incepti...
La tendance en HPC est à l'accroissement du nombre de coeurs par noeud de calcul pour une quantité t...
Avec l’avènement des processeurs multi-coeur et many-coeur comme bloc de base des supercalculateurs,...
Afin d'exploiter les capacités des architectures parallèles telles que les grappes, les grilles, les...
Les clusters de Calcul Haute Performance (HPC) sont composés de multiples unités de calcul ou de sto...
En informatique, la notion de processus léger ou thread est désormais omniprésente. En effet, les th...
Cette thèse a pour but l'étude de la programmation des machines parallèles complexes destinées aux g...
Frank Cappello (Rapporteur), Thierry Priol (Rapporteur), Françoise Baude (Examinatrice), Jacques Bri...